Material & Care
This item is made from metal-free nappa. Not to be hyperbolic or anything, but this material is groundbreaking. This leather has minimal impact on the environment and is created through a unique, still patent-pending, non-polluting, process.

Size guide
EU | US | UK | JP | CM | IN |
35 | 5 | 2 | 22 | ||
36 | 6 | 3 | 23 | 22.9 cm | 9 in |
37 | 7 | 4 | 24 | 23.8 cm | 9.4 in |
38 | 8 | 5 | 25 | 24.3 cm | 9.6 in |
39 | 9 | 6 | 26 | 25.1 cm | 9.9 in |
40 | 10 | 7 | 27 | 25.4 cm | 10 in |
41 | 11 | 8 | 28 | 26.3 cm | 10.4 in |
42 | 12 | 9 | 29 | 26.7 cm | 10.5 in |
The length indicated in the table is not exact but an average measurement. The fit might differ between styles, for example a pointy toe will be less roomy.
Depending on if your foot is on the wider or slimmer side, you may have to size up or down from your regular size, visit the product page for specific size recommendations for each style.
